Question

How can signals be amplified?


Open in App
Solution

Signal amplification:

  1. The amplification of signals can be defined as an increase in the intensity of a signal through networks of intracellular reactions.
  2. It is considered one of the essential properties in many cell signaling pathways.
  3. Signal amplification is to be used in conjugation.
  4. Signals can be amplified using the avidin-biotin interactions or other commercially-available amplifiers.
  5. To amplify particular signals, other non-specific signals can also get amplified when signal amplification is used.
  6. To avoid this condition, complete washing and proper antibody titration are essential in the signal amplification process.
